Cattle went to most parts of the state at a small Yea fortnightly store sale, which reflected the ongoing state-wide trend of rising prices.


Agents from Nutrien and Elders offered 706 head of predominantly lighter steers and heifers, topped up with a handful of cows and calves.


Steers sold to a top of $2420 a head, while heifers reached $2080.


Several pens of lighter steers pushed past the 600 cents a kilogram mark, with most selling for between 500-600c/kg.
